GABRIEL MANN HIKES HARD AND FAST TO LITERALLY PUT HIMSELF INTO THE LINE OF FIRE FOR THE PERFECT SHOT. MANN FREQUENTLY SHOOTS THE US FOREST SERVICE FIREFIGHTERS CALLED HOTSHOTS - A SPECIALIZED TYPE OF ELITE HAND CREW CAPABLE OF SINGLE-HANDEDLY RUNNING A DIVISION ON A MAJOR FIRE. HOTSHOTS RUN MASSIVE FIRING OPERATIONS AND DIRECT HEAVY EQUIPMENT AND AIRCRAFT. "IT’S IMPORTANT THAT THE PUBLIC GETS A CHANCE TO SEE WHAT THE UNSUNG HEROES ARE DOING TO SAVE LIVES AND PROPERTY FROM DESTRUCTION.”

“With a 50,000-acre heater all around me…the camera body got so hot I could cook eggs on it, but I never had a temperature problem, never had a change in image quality, and I only stopped once in 6 hours to swap a brick.” - Gabriel Mann

PHILIP GROSSMAN IS AN ADVENTURE DOCUMENTARIAN. HE'S TRAVELED THE GLOBE TO THE MOST INHOSPITABLE LOCATIONS INCLUDING CHERNOBYL, BAIKONUR COSMODROME AND SEMIPALATINSK THE HOME OF THE FORMER USSR’S NUCLEAR BOMB TESTING PROGRAM. PHILIP TRUSTS THE RED CAMERA TECHNOLOGY TO DELIVER MOTION AND LARGE PANORAMIC STILLS CAPTURE.

"I’ve traveled around the globe to some of the most inhospitable locations including Chernobyl. I take gear I can trust to capture in an everchanging environment. The HELIUM’s 8K sensor enabled me to capture both motion and large panoramic stills of this nuclear wasteland.” - Philip Grossman

Marcel Melanson is a cinematographer and self-proclaimed gimbal nerd with 20+ years’ experience in broadcast news and vast experience in a diverse array of productions from concept to post. Snow, ice and wind always put the cinematographer to the test. Marcel Melanson shooting #GEMINI5K in -40 degrees traveling from the Arctic Circle, 300 miles along Alaska’s ice roads documenting Kevin Kline’s run to raise funds for childhood cancer research.

“The RED GEMINI--Killin’ it! The RED is not scared of the dark or negative temperatures.”
